    Knowing the Three Doshas and Ayurveda
    The foundation of Ayurveda is the idea that each person is composed of five elements: fire, air, ether, water, and earth. These components come together to generate three fundamental energies, or doshas:

    Movement, breathing, and circulation are all governed by vata (air and ether).

    Pitta (fire and water) regulates temperature, metabolism, and digestion.

    Kapha (earth and water) affects fluid equilibrium, immunity, and structure.

    Dominance of one or more of these doshas determines your “Prakriti,” or unique constitution. www.wellhealthorganic.com Through individualised dietary, lifestyle, and wellness practices, Ayurvedic health advice aims to assist you in understanding and managing your dosha.

    4. Use Agni-Boosting Habits to Improve Digestion
    According to Ayurveda, “Agni,” or digestion, is the foundation of good health. It is thought that poor digestion results in the production of “Ama” (toxins), which build up and cause disease.

    Wellhealthorganic.com’s practical Eat your largest meal at noon, when Agni is at its highest, according to Ayurvedic digestion advice.

    Steer clear of cold beverages while eating.

    Add cumin and ginger to increase appetite.

    Steer clear of eating when distracted and chew your food slowly.

    A robust immune system and adequate food absorption are guaranteed by a healthy Agni.

    7. Complement the Clock of Nature
    Among the most underutilised yet powerful wellhealthorganic.com Living in harmony with the body’s natural rhythm is one of the ayurvedic health advice.

    The Ayurvedic daily schedule is 6 AM to 10 AM. During kapha time, move to boost your energy levels.

    Eat your largest meal between 10 AM and 2 PM, which is Pitta time.

    Vata time is from 2 to 6 PM; use this time to work on creative or analytical projects.

    Kapha time is from 6 to 10 p.m.; rest with light meals and soothing pursuits.

    Sleep during Pitta time for the best detox and repair, starting at 10 PM.

    This method maximises energy levels and hormone cycles.

    13. Pay Attention to Food Mixtures
    Toxin accumulation and intestinal irritation might result from poor diet pairings.

    Avoid common incompatible combos, such as milk with fish or sour fruits.

    yoghurt that contains nightshades, such as eggplant or tomatoes.

    Melons with other dishes.

    To promote digestion and nutrient absorption, Ayurveda advises keeping meals simple and mindful.
